Homemade Focaccia Bread: A Rustic Delight with Every Bite

A golden, crisp homemade focaccia bread with rosemary, olive oil, and the perfect soft interior. A true Italian classic that’s easy to make.

  • Total Time: 12 hours
  • Yield: 1 sheet pan (12 servings) 1x

Ingredients

Units Scale
  • 4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 tsp sea salt
  • 2 1/4 tsp instant yeast
  • 1 1/2 cups warm water
  • 1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il (plus more for topping)
  • 1 tbsp chopped rosemary
  • 1 tsp flaky salt for topping

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ine flour, salt, and yeast.
  2. Stir in warm water until a sticky dough forms.
  3. Cover and let rest at room temperature for 8–12 hours.
  4. Grease a baking pan generously with olive oil.
  5. Transfer dough to the pan, gently stretching to fill.
  6. Let rise for 1–2 hours until puffy.
  7. Preheat oven to 450°F.
  8. Dimple dough with fingers and drizzle with more oil.
  9. Sprinkle rosemary and flaky salt on top.
  10. Bake for 20–25 minutes or until golden brown.

Notes

  • Letting the dough rise overnight enhances flavor.
  • Infused oil (garlic, rosemary) adds depth.
  • Can be frozen and reheated for later use.
